Transaction 66bcedf88567ab38b67325ae9e9dedcc17862d8bba4a70e394f5a9f2ca605ebb
1 Input
1 Output
-
66bcedf88567ab38b67325ae9e9dedcc17862d8bba4a70e394f5a9f2ca605ebb:0
- value
- 341767
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2ae223226a8524263c4d1c2007f00d0d25837f37 OP_EQUAL
- address
- 35bmCtgF4Yp3SKyqzDZZJiSRyQDkYgU9Yx